Can compatible transceivers be used with existing fiber cabling?

Yes, provided the module's fiber requirements match the installed cabling, including single-mode or multimode fiber, connector type, wavelength, and supported transmission distance.

Does the OEM part number need to match exactly?

The exact OEM reference is useful for identifying compatibility, but the optical specifications and host-platform requirements must also match the intended application.

What switch information should I provide when requesting a compatible transceiver?

Providing the switch or router brand, exact model, port speed, operating-system version, and required OEM transceiver part number helps identify the correct compatibility profile.

Why does the transceiver work after reinserting it?

Reinserting a module forces the host to redetect and reinitialize the transceiver. If this repeatedly resolves the issue, inspect the port, module contacts, firmware behavior, and compatibility profile rather than assuming the optical link itself is faulty.
